The demand fee increased from $5 to $25 as of January 1, 2009, by a vote of Town Meeting. Effective January 1, 2014, we will no longer be mailing payment reminders before imposing the demand fees on unpaid bills.

The Town of Reading currently bills on a quarterly schedule. Real estate and personal property tax bills for the fiscal year (July to June) are mailed quarterly. Payments are due by the end of the business day in the Tax Collector's office on August 1, November 1, February 1, and May 1 or the following regular business day if the 1st falls on a weekend. Postmarks are not considered payment in a timely fashion per M.G.L. It is the taxpayer's responsibility to ensure that tax bills arrive in the Treasurer or Collector's office on or before the due dates.

There are between six and eight Motor Vehicle Excise tax bill mailings during the year. The largest mailing occurs in February and usually includes all vehicles registered in Reading for over one year. Although collected by the Town, these bills are generated from the records of the Registry of Motor Vehicles as of January 1 of the bill year.
